14 Jun 1944
Philippines
Philippines
- Shokaku, Zuikaku, Taiho, Ryuho, Haguro, Myoko, Yahagi, Asagumo, Isokaze, Urakaze, Hatsuzuki, Wakazuki, Akizuki, and Shimotsuki arrived at Guimaras island, Philippines in the afteroon. ww2dbase [Shokaku | Ryuho | Myoko | Asagumo | Haguro | Yahagi | Zuikaku | Mariana Islands Campaign | Guimaras | CPC]
15 Jun 1944
Philippines
Philippines
- The Japanese Combined Fleet activated A-Go Operation at 0717 hours as the Americans commenced their invasion of Saipan, Mariana Islands. At 0800 hours, Shokaku, Zuikaku, Taiho, Ryuho, Haguro, Myoko, Yahagi, Asagumo, Isokaze, Urakaze, Hatsuzuki, Wakazuki, Akizuki, and Shimotsuki departed Guimaras Island, Philippines toward Saipan, passing through San Bernardino Strait at 1730 hours. ww2dbase [Mariana Islands Campaign | Shokaku | Zuikaku | Yahagi | Haguro | Asagumo | Myoko | Ryuho | Guimaras | CPC]
